Courtyard Sealing in Gig Harbor, WA
Courtyard sealing services involve applying a protective coating to outdoor paved areas such as patios, walkways, and driveways. This process helps to preserve the surface by enhancing its durability, preventing damage from weather conditions, and reducing the likelihood of staining or surface deterioration over time. Property owners often request this service to maintain the appearance of their outdoor spaces, improve safety by reducing slipperiness, and extend the lifespan of their existing paving materials.
Before requesting courtyard sealing, property owners typically want to understand the condition of their surfaces, including whether repairs or cleaning are needed beforehand. It’s also important to consider the type of paving material, as different surfaces may require specific sealants or application methods. Proper surface preparation and choosing the right sealant are key factors in achieving a long-lasting, effective seal that protects outdoor areas while maintaining their aesthetic appeal.

Common Courtyard Sealing Jobs
Concrete Sealing - helps protect driveway and patio surfaces from stains and weather damage.
Stone Sealing - preserves the appearance and durability of natural stone surfaces.
Brick Sealing - prevents water infiltration and reduces the risk of cracking in brickwork.
Paver Sealing - enhances color and provides a protective barrier against dirt and moisture.
Outdoor Surface Sealing - extends the lifespan of walkways, steps, and other outdoor concrete features.
Sealing Maintenance - involves periodic reapplication to maintain protection and appearance.
Courtyard Sealing Questions
What is courtyard sealing? Courtyard sealing involves applying a protective coating to surfaces like concrete or stone to prevent damage from moisture, stains, and wear.
Why should property owners consider courtyard sealing? Sealing helps maintain the appearance of the courtyard, extends its lifespan, and reduces the need for repairs or cleaning.
What types of surfaces can be sealed? Common surfaces include concrete, pavers, brick, and natural stone used in courtyards and outdoor patios.
How often should a courtyard be resealed? Typically, resealing is recommended every few years to preserve the surface’s protection and appearance.
